首先我是用cli命令行工具创建的vue项目,然后按照官方文档安装iview,但我在使用过程中发现有些组件没有作用,比如之前我用
<Button type="primary"></Button>就可以出来iview样式,但是并没有出来,就是普通的按钮,然后我就开始看iview源码,发现:
var iview = {
Affix: _affix2.default,
Alert: _alert2.default,
BackTop: _backTop2.default,
Badge: _badge2.default,
Breadcrumb: _breadcrumb2.default,
BreadcrumbItem: _breadcrumb2.default.Item,
iButton: _button2.default,
ButtonGroup: _button2.default.Group,
Card: _card2.default,
Carousel: _carousel2.default,
CarouselItem: _carousel2.default.Item,
Cascader: _cascader2.default,
Checkbox: _checkbox2.default,
CheckboxGroup: _checkbox2.default.Group,
Circle: _circle2.default,
DatePicker: _datePicker2.default,
Dropdown: _dropdown2.default,
DropdownItem: _dropdown2.default.Item,
DropdownMenu: _dropdown2.default.Menu,
iForm: _form2.default,
FormItem: _form2.default.Item,
iCol: _layout.Col,Button前面多了个i,以及Col前面也多了个i,所以改成这个标签就可以了。
我的iview版本是 1.0.2。
解决iview组件样式缺失
本文介绍了解决iview UI库中部分组件样式未正确显示的问题。作者在使用iview时发现某些组件如按钮无法正常渲染样式,通过查看源码发现组件标签前需加上前缀'i'才能正常工作。
3708

被折叠的 条评论
为什么被折叠?



